Our Gainesville, Georgia scrap metal facility is open six days a week, serving individuals and businesses throughout Hall County.
At our Gainesville yard, located along Highway 60, we buy all grades of ferrous and nonferrous scrap metals including steel, aluminum, copper, brass, heavy iron, light iron, scrap vehicles and scrap metal from household items like electrical components, insulated wires, faucets, doorknobs, and appliances.
